all it is, is a bunch of resistors that you put on the maf temp sensor.. it tricks the computer into thinkin its cold and inturn injects more fuel.

P.S. our trucks are adaptive in nature. So if you trick the computer to think it is getting too much or too little of something it will see that there is a problem and eventually correct its fuel mapping to correct for it (provided its not too far out of wack) leaving you with no gain. AND if it is way oout of wack it will throw a code and go into open loop or limp mode and nulify what you did by going to a back up fuel map.
